MAVRK Capital Inc. Expands Investment Platform with New Fund Close
Targeting Underserved Global Produce Markets
MAVRK Capital Inc., an alternative asset manager operating at the intersection of agricultural credit and private equity, announced the first close of its second fund. The fund targets produce growers across the United States, Latin America, and South America, with a focus on perishable agriculture.
The strategy involves purchasing and financing produce-related receivables, aiming to provide liquidity to growers, distributors, and retailers. MAVRK Capital Inc. views this as a means to connect institutional capital with the practical demands of global food production.
Strategic Backing and Investor Commitments
Anchor Investment from Valley Strong Ventures
The fund’s initial close was anchored by Valley Strong Ventures, with additional support from multiple family offices. MAVRK Capital Inc. has also secured several hundred million in financing commitments from capital providers to support continued growth.
